About 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L

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is a reasonably sized primary school in NORTH MASSAPEQUA, New York, overseen by FARMINGDALE U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T. The school instructs 536 students in grades K through 5. That puts it 21% larger than the typical public school in New York, which averages around 443 students.

Across the 6 schools in FARMINGDALE UNION FREE SCHOOL DISTRICT (5,180 students total), 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L accounts for its share of the district's footprint.

Demographically, 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L reports that White students make up the majority at 65%; the rest comes out to 20% Hispanic, 7% Asian, 4% Black, 4% multiracial. That is meaningfully more White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 57%.

In terms of school funding signals, The school currently runs with 45 full-time-equivalent teachers, for a student-teacher ratio near 12.0:1. That figure is tighter than the state norm's 12.8:1 average. Roughly 17% of students at 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. That share is lower than Nassau County's rate of about 31%.

Adjusting for the school's free-and-reduced-lunch share, 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 68.9%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 65.8%.

In the surrounding community, Nassau County reports that the typical household earns roughly $146,202 per year, roughly 50% of adults have completed at least a four-year degree, and the poverty rate sits near 4%. FARMINGDALE SENIOR HIGH SCHOOL is the nearest neighboring public school, about 0.7 miles from this campus.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. Among the 9 schools in that immediate cluster with test data (this one included), ALBANY AVENUE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L ranks 3rd on composite proficiency, below the local average of 66.4%.

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count declined 5%: 563 students in 2018 compared to 536 in 2025. White enrollment moved from 75% to 65% across the same window. Class-load math has fell: from 13.1:1 in 2018 to 12.0:1 in 2025.
